3-D titanium wheel opens door to new possibilit­ies

- JAMES GENT

HRE Wheels has teamed up with GE Additive to create a prototype 3-D -printed titanium wheel.

The new HRE3D+ wheels are formed using the Arcam Q20plus, a cost-effective method of production for aerospace components which melts titanium powder layer by layer via electric beams, allowing the operator to “print” complex shapes.

The HRE3D+ concept combines six separate pieces fastened together with titanium “bolts” and finished with a carbon-fibre rim.

The 3-D -printing constructi­on technique is said to be considerab­ly faster and more efficient than others. While a traditiona­l wheel will start life as a 100-pound alloy block and be whittled down to 20, only five per cent of the material is lost during the titanium “print.”

The prototype not only foreground­s the methodolog­y of GE Additive, but the holy grail is that it is titanium, which is stronger than convention­al magnesium or aluminum alloy wheels, and corrosionr­esistant.

That it is also much harder to produce and considerab­ly more expensive than even carbon fibre helps explain why mainstream manufactur­ers haven’t leaped on it yet.

Both HRE and GE feel they ’ve hit on something with the HRE3D+ concept, even if the likelihood of a production run is off the table.

“The goal of this project was less about producing a wheel for the market,” explains HRE creative director Patrick Moran.

“It really was a concept — the wheel — to really show the added possibilit­ies of additive manufactur­ing.”

HRE Wheels president Alan Peltier says the project was about exploring possibilit­ies. “We’re not just re-defining how wheels are manufactur­ed,” Peltier says.

“We’re exploring design ideas that were simply infeasible or unimaginab­le with current technology.”
